Compatibility Overview
The VAICO V30-1826 Rubber Buffer is engineered for compatibility with a broad spectrum of automotive engines. It is commonly used in models from major manufacturers such as Mercedes‑Benz, where it aligns with part numbers like 1232400365 and A1232400365. Maintenance Tips
Regular inspection of the buffer’s condition can preempt potential issues. Look for signs of cracking, oil staining, or excessive wear. If any damage is detected, replace the buffer promptly to maintain engine integrity and performance.
